The Exeter and District Ringette Association Novice 'C' team won their division in the recent EDRA annual tournament held at the South Huron Rec Centre and Hensall Arena. Team members pictured are Jordan Phillips, Kirstin Fer- guson, Kelsey Pinder, "Lindsay Blane, Kristy Blane, Ashley Bedard, Jasmine VanHaarlem, Kristyn Regier, Lauren Taylor, •Ja-- nine Baer, Shauna Skinner and Michelle Desjardine. At back are manager Lisa Taylor, assistant coach Ken- Pinder and coach Angie Desjardine. Absent is Alecia Drummond.
